Suffolk Community Care provides friendly, reliable community support to help people remain independent and connected while living in their own homes.

The service focuses on companionship, wellbeing visits, help with shopping and errands, meal support, and general day-to-day assistance that makes life a little easier. The aim is to reduce isolation, promote wellbeing, and support people to stay active within their community.

Suffolk Community Care believes that small acts of support can make a big difference. Whether it’s a friendly visit, help with groceries, or sharing a cup of tea and conversation, the goal is to provide respectful, person-centred support that values dignity and independence.

This service provides non-regulated community support and does not include personal care or medical services.

Areas: Stowmarket, Haughley, Ipswich, Needham Market, Bacton, Woolpit, Elmswell, Debenham, Eye, Claydon, Great Blakenham, Mid Suffolk
